Now that I have my live tv working the way that I wanted, I've noticed that there seems to be a difference in how Emby handles the recordings that it gets from ServerWMC vs. If I setup a specific library for my content. Is this by design? Is there a recommended way of configuring Emby to use the ServerWMC libraries like its own or do I need to setup some type of system moving files around so they will be displayed and handled like I would expect?

 

I stumbled on this because I was trying to figure out why the Trakt plugin was only seeing my movie collection and watched status but not showing anything for all of my TV programs

I am not familiar with Trakt plugin, but...

 

For live-tv plugins, emby gets its information from the live-tv guide source.  For serverwmc, this means all the data is retrieved from the wmc guide. For all of your other media content handled by emby, liked ripped movies or whatever, emby gets the information from internet sources on its own.

 

You can make things work differently, for example I have some users who move certain recorded movies or shows to a regular emby library folder so emby handles them directly.  However to make this work, the files need to be renamed so that emby can scrape them correctly.  There are free file renames out there to make this happen for wmc recordings.

Using your information, I think I was able to solve this issue by renaming my files to the Emby Naming standards. Once that was done everything seemed to work as expected. I am not 100% sure why since it seems counter to what you stated, but it works.
